PhpStorm 通过Docker 创建 Composer项目

2020-11-13  本文已影响0人  亻火子

一、第一步Docker设置

允许PhpStorm连接到Docker

在tcp://localhost:2375上公开Docker守护程序

添加项目资源目录,否则Docker无法写入依赖包到项目目录

添加项目资源目录

二、PhpStorm配置

PhpStorm按Ctrl+Alt+S打开配置窗口,添加Docker,一般使用默认的就行

PhpStorm Docker配置

新建一个Composer项目,下边是创建PHP slim框架的项目

新建Composer项目

也可以创建一个PHP空项目,再初始化为Composer项目

创建PHP空项目 初始化为Composer项目

选择Docker服务及Composer镜像

选择Docker及Composer镜像

下面是一个php slim的简单例子

测试项目例子
{
  "name": "wanphp/test",
  "description": "测试",
  "minimum-stability": "stable",
  "license": "proprietary",
  "authors": [
    {
      "name": "author's name",
      "email": "email@example.com"
    }
  ],
  "require": {
    "php": "^7.4",
    "catfan/medoo": "^1.7",
    "php-di/php-di": "^6.1",
    "slim/psr7": "^1.2",
    "slim/slim": "^4.5",
    "defuse/php-encryption": "^2.2",
    "league/oauth2-server": "^8.1",
    "zircote/swagger-php": "^3.0",
    "swagger-api/swagger-ui": "^3.34"
  },
  "autoload": {
    "psr-4": {
      "App\\": "src/"
    }
  },
  "repositories": {
    "packagist": {
      "type": "composer",
      "url": "https://mirrors.aliyun.com/composer/"
    }
  }
}

安装项目依赖包

安装依赖包

安装完成就可以开始设计你的新项目了,是不是很方便。

上一篇下一篇

猜你喜欢

热点阅读